Polsish is an intriguing piece that dives deep into the psyche of its protagonist. The pacing is methodical, almost like a slow burn, allowing you to really feel the weight of her intrusive thoughts as they take over her evening. The atmosphere is thick and suffocating at times, which enhances the tension beautifully. I found the practical effects to be quite effective in conveying her unraveling mind, adding a layer of reality to the surreal experience. The performances are raw and unfiltered, almost like watching someone’s life fall apart in real time. It’s not flashy, but there’s a certain honesty to it that sticks with you long after the credits roll. Definitely not your conventional thriller, but it’s got depth, to say the least.
